Comprehending Macaws

Macaws come from the household Psittacidae and are native to Central and South America. They are understood for their spectacular colors, which vary from brilliant greens to shades of red and blue. The 2 most typical types amongst pet owners are the Blue and Gold Macaw and the Scarlet Macaw.

Table 1: Overview of Common Macaw Species

Macaw SpeciesAverage LifespanTypical Size (inches)Average Price Range
Blue and Gold Macaw30-50 years30-34₤ 1,000 - ₤ 2,500
Scarlet Macaw40-60 years32-40₤ 1,500 - ₤ 3,000
Green-winged Macaw50 years33-36₤ 1,000 - ₤ 2,500
Hyacinth Macaw50 years39-41₤ 8,000 - ₤ 15,000

Aspects to Consider Before Buying a Macaw

  1. Cost of Ownership: Beyond the preliminary purchase rate, the ongoing costs of feeding, veterinary care, and environment upkeep must be thought about.
  2. Space Requirements: Macaws are big birds requiring ample space to thrive. A big cage and a safe location for everyday exercise are vital.
  3. Social Needs: Macaws are extremely social animals that need interaction. Potential owners must be prepared to invest time in bonding with their bird.
  4. Lifespan: With a typical life expectancy varying from 30 to 60 years, owning a macaw is often a long-term dedication.
  5. Dietary Needs: A well-balanced diet plan is crucial for a macaw's health. This includes pellets, fresh fruits, vegetables, and nuts.

Table 2: Estimated Monthly Costs of Macaw Ownership

Expense TypeApproximated Monthly Cost
Food₤ 50 - ₤ 100
Veterinary Care (routine)₤ 50 - ₤ 75
Cage and Enrichment (amortized)₤ 20 - ₤ 40
Miscellaneous (toys, deals with)₤ 20 - ₤ 30
Overall Estimated Cost₤ 140 - ₤ 245

Preparing Your Home for a Macaw

Before bringing a macaw home, guarantee your living environment is safe and suitable for its needs.

Actions to Prepare Your Home

  1. Select an Appropriate Cage: A large cage with horizontal bars is vital. Minimum dimensions need to be 3 feet large by 5 feet high.
  2. Produce a Safe Environment: Remove poisonous plants, protected loose wires, and make sure there are no small objects that can be ingested.
  3. Establish a Routine: Birds grow on a constant schedule. Set designated times for feeding, socialization, and workout.

Table 3: Essential Cage Features for Macaws

FeatureDescription
Bar Spacing1-2 inches, permitting for safe movement but not get away
PerchesMultiple perches at varying heights and materials
Toys and EnrichmentConsist of ropes, swings, and chewable toys
Food and Water DishesEasily accessible and tough

Common Health Issues in Macaws

  • Feather Plucking: This can be a behavioral issue often connected to tension, boredom, or health problems.
  • Weight problems: Overfeeding can cause weight problems; keeping an eye on diet plan and offering exercise is essential.
  • Breathing Issues: Poor cage hygiene or direct exposure to smoke can cause breathing issues.
